暫時解決了MySQL編碼問題
當前位置:點晴教程→知識管理交流
→『 技術文檔交流 』
前幾天遇到的編碼問題,在網上幾乎將所有的辦法都試過了,結果還是弄失敗了。讓我感覺人生的真諦就是折騰啊。今晚去圖書館看了jsp從入門到精通這系列的書。雖然書名說得比較騙人。jsp沒有什么比較難的,只是需要去熟悉。mysql這軟件猥瑣,編碼問題搞了好幾天。今晚去看這書的時候認真地研究下直接jdbc的而不是jdbc橋接odbc的。發現也不是很難裝,之前以為又得弄環境變量。但實際不用,說明凡事不能總是靠經驗。而且安裝起來超簡單,不用和橋接odbc一樣總是得每次去弄數據源。jdbc的安裝方法就是直接在網上下驅動,然后把解壓后里面的.jar放在tomcatX.X\common\lib里面就好了。用法就看這個例子:
mysql.jsp <%@ page contentType="text/html; charset=gb2312" language="java" import="java.sql.*"%> 以下是從MySQL數據庫讀取的數據:
數據庫建立的步驟(主要是注意編碼) 首先在MySQL數據庫中建立books數據庫,再建book表。 然后插入數據。SQL語言如下: create database books; use books; create table book(bookId varchar(50),bookName varchar(50),publisher varchar(100),price float,constraint pk_book primary key(bookId))TYPE=MyISAM,default character set gbk;(加粗字體是我在建表時就對默認字體進行的固定,因為我沒有使用javamxj的在windows中加my.ini文件的做法) insert into book values('1001','Tomcat與Java Web開發技術詳解','電子工業出版社',45.00); insert into book values('1002','精通Struts:基于MVC的Java Web設計與開發','電子工業出版社',49.00); insert into book values('1003','精通Hibernater:Java對象持久化技術詳解','電子工業出版社',59.00); insert into book values('1004','精通EJB','電子工業出版社',59.00); insert into book values('1005','J2EE應用與BEA Weblogic Server','電子工業出版社',56.00); 例子以及數據庫建立參照自 http://www.blogjava.net/rickhunter/articles/14605.html 該文章在 2010/2/1 22:03:26 編輯過 |
關鍵字查詢
相關文章
正在查詢... |